Advanced Materials is a global supplier of fluorine products, fine chemicals, additives, metals, films and fibers for products including pharmaceuticals, refrigeration, semiconductors and military protection. U.S. PERSON REQUIREMENTS

Due to compliance with U.S. export control laws and regulations, candidate must be a U.S. Person, which is defined as, a U.S. citizen, a U.S. permanent resident, or have protected status in the U.S. under asylum or refugee status.
